LED illumination:

Another great green technology used by companies to save money and benefit the environment is LED lighting. Compared to conventional light bulbs, LEDs use at least 75 percent less energy and can last up to 25 times longer. They are ideal for regions where heat is a concern because they also produce very little heat.

To locate the ideal LED lighting products for their needs, a wide variety are offered. LED strip lights, for instance, work well for accent lighting in rooms and beneath cabinets. For use outdoors or in sizable areas like factories and warehouses, LED floodlights are excellent.

Businesses can cut their energy costs by 75% by installing LED lighting. That's a sizeable sum of money that may be invested back into the company or used in other ways to help it become greener.


A green roof:

Many contemporary commercial buildings have green roofs. Many business structures are adopting this most recent roofing technology to create a productive and sustainable workplace.

A roof that is partially or totally covered in plants and dirt is referred to as a "green roof." The amount of energy required to cool a building during the summer can be decreased by doing this by planting plants or trees.

Additionally, green roofs aid in the absorption of precipitation and the slowing of storm water flow, allowing for later reuse or resorption into the ground. These roofs also generate an environment that is rich in oxygen, which enhances the air quality in metropolitan areas and serves as a natural habitat for wildlife.

Dual-flush restrooms:

Installing dual flush toilets is one way that businesses can reduce their high water usage rates. The top of the tank on these environmentally friendly fixtures has two buttons, one for a half flush and one for a full flush. Dual flush toilets are a crucial weapon in the fight against growing costs because they can save water costs for businesses by up to 30%.

Horizontal Farming:

Vertical farming has emerged as a result of the advancement of green technology for industries based on agriculture. Plants are raised vertically in layers inside a controlled environment in a vertical farm. Because of this, farmers can grow crops all year long regardless of the weather outside.

In addition to using less water and fertilizer than conventional farms, vertical farms are also more environmentally friendly. Vertical farms can be found in any city or town, regardless of climate, because the crops are cultivated indoors.
